The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om just got another major upgrade on PC. A fresh 4K texture pack has landed on Nexus Mods, pushing Nintendo’s latest epic into even sharper detail for players running the game through Switch emulators. After months of beta testing, version 1.0 is now live, and it’s not just a cosmetic tweak – it brings memory optimizations, smoother shrine textures, and stability fixes that make the Hyrule adventure feel more polished than ever.

Unlike earlier versions, the full release doesn’t just upscale existing assets.

Terrain textures and smaller environmental details now carry more depth, making vast landscapes feel closer to a next-gen experience. For many, this will be the definitive way to explore Tears of the Kingdom outside official hardware.

Of course, not everyone is playing on PC. The launch of the Nintendo Switch 2 earlier this year also breathed new life into the series. Alongside enhanced visuals and smoother performance, Nintendo added smart extras like Zelda Notes, letting players jot down discoveries directly in-game – a feature fans already call underrated.
